Job description: POSITION OVERVIEWWe’re seeking an experienced Staff Accountant to join our accounting team. The person will be responsible for preparing journal entries, accounts receivable, reconciling bank accounts, preparing financial statements and month end close. The accountant will function under the direction of the Controller. Note: this is an in-office position in downtown Nashville. Office hours are Monday-Friday, 8:00am-5:00pm. No relocation is offered; must be able to commute.PRIMARY D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ES * Prepares journal entries and maintains monthly, quarterly, and annual general ledger accounts, including accruals, prepaids, and amortization/depreciations, to ensure accurate reporting and general ledger reliability
- Performs general cost accounting and other related duties
- Manages invoice processes; generating customer invoices and reviewing for accuracy
- Codes invoices, sets up new accounts, reconciles accounts, and closes monthly books
- Prepares monthly balance sheets, income statements and profit and loss statements
- Maintains and monitors Daily and Weekly revenue tracking from multiple sources
- Prepares and provides management with parking and AR reports
- Reconciles bank accounts, verifies deposits, and addresses inquiries from banks
- Reconciles cash disbursement, payroll, customer accounts, and other financial accounts; manages accounts receivable
- Verifies and completes payment of invoices associated with accounts payable and ensures payments are charged to appropriate accounts
- Provides outside auditors with assistance; gathers necessary account information and documents for annual audits
- Assists with yearly cam reconciliations
- Prepares and files tax returns with federal, state and local government agencies
- Maintains knowledge of acceptable accounting practices and procedures
- Develops and documents business processes and accounting policies to maintain and strengthen internal controls
- Ensures that reported results comply with gener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P) standards
- Performs other duties as assigned
